Damaged roof replacement services involve removing and replacing a roof that has suffered significant damage or deterioration. This process typically includes inspecting the existing roof, removing old or compromised materials, and installing new roofing to restore the property’s protection against the elements. These services are essential when the roof has experienced extensive damage from storms, hail, wind, or prolonged wear and tear, making repairs insufficient to ensure the roof’s integrity and safety. By opting for a full replacement, homeowners can address underlying issues that may not be visible on the surface, helping to prevent future leaks, structural damage, or mold growth.
This service helps solve a variety of problems caused by a compromised roof. Common issues include persistent leaks, water stains on ceilings and walls, and the presence of mold or rot in the attic or framing. Over time, shingles or other roofing materials can become cracked, warped, or missing, leading to vulnerabilities that allow water intrusion. Heavy storms or hail can cause immediate damage, while age-related wear can weaken the roof’s overall structure. Replacing a damaged roof ensures that the property remains protected from water damage, reduces the risk of costly repairs down the line, and maintains the home’s value and safety.

Homeowners should consider damaged roof replacement when signs of significant deterioration or damage become apparent. If shingles are missing or curling, there are noticeable leaks or water stains, or if the roof appears sagging or warped, it may be time to explore replacement options. Additionally, after a severe storm or hail event, having a professional assess the roof can determine whether repairs are sufficient or if a full replacement is necessary. The overview below groups typical Damaged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Sun City,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typically, minor roof repairs in Sun City, AZ, range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this band, covering issues like small leaks or damaged shingles.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this range, which usually involves additional materials or labor.
Moderate Replacement - Replacing a damaged section of roofing or addressing moderate storm damage generally cost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ects in this category are standard repairs or partial replacements handled by local contractors. Larger, more complex jobs can exceed this range but are less common.
Full Roof Replacement - A complete roof replacement in Sun City often falls between $5,000 and $12,000, depending on the materials and roof size. Many homeowners opt for mid-range options, while high-end materials or larger roofs can push costs higher, sometimes beyond $15,000.
Complex or Custom Projects - Extensive repairs involving multiple issues or custom roofing designs can range from $15,000 to $30,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ve unique materials or intricate installation requirements handled by specialized local service providers.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
